noun
  1. 1

    The theory that mankind originated with a single ancestor or ancestral couple.

  2. 2

    The theory that all languages, or a particular set of languages, originated from a single source.

  3. 3

    Development of the ovum from a parent like itself.

  4. 4

    The emergence from a single cause.
